Mehbooba, Omar condemn killing of Territorial Armyman, call it heinous, reprehensible

Srinagar: Chief Minister Mehbooba Mufti and former Chief Minister Omar Abdullah condemned the killing of a territorial army man on Saturday in Shopian district.

Mehbooba, in a tweet wrote that such heinous acts will not weaken our resolve to establish peace and normalcy in the valley.”

Chief Minister Mehbooba Mufti on Saturday condemned the killing of Territorial Army soldier in south Kashmir’s Shopian district, saying “such acts will not weaken the resolve to establish peace and normalcy in Kashmir.

“Strongly condemn the brutal killing of Irfan Ahmed, a brave Territorial Army soldier at Shopian. Such heinous acts will not weaken our resolve to establish peace and normalcy in the valley,” Mehbooba wrote on Twitter.

 

Former Jammu and Kashmir Chief Minister Omar Abdullah termed the act as tragic and reprehensible.

 

“The murder of young Irfan Dar is a very tragic & reprehensible act. My unqualified condemnation & heartfelt condolences to his family,” tweeted Abdullah.

The bullet-riddled body of Dar was found in Wothmula Nad area of Keegam today morning.

“He was perhaps kidnapped by militants. His bullet-riddled body was recovered today morning,” SSP Shopian told GNS news agency.
